Installing the mSATA solid-state drive

To install the mSATA solid-state drive, do the following:
1. Insert the mSATA solid-state drive into the mini PCI Express slot on the storage converter, and then
press the mSATA solid-state drive downward.
Figure 55. Installing the mSATA solid-state drive into the storage converter
2. Install the two screws to secure the mSATA solid-state drive to the storage converter.
